技术领域 technical field
本发明涉及一种含海绵钛粉高威力改性铵油炸药及其制备方法。The invention relates to a high-power modified ammonium oil explosive containing sponge titanium powder and a preparation method thereof.
背景技术 Background technique
目前,国内大多数厂家生产的铵梯炸药,或多或少都含有TNT单质炸药。由于TNT生产、运输、贮存过程中危险性较大,环境污染严重,对操作工人身心健康危害较大,是我国限制生产的产品之一;现有的膨化硝铵粉状炸药、改性铵油炸药等不含猛炸药的炸药虽然克服了以上的缺点,但存在体积威力小等缺点,推广应用上受到一定局限。At present, most of the ammonium ladder explosives produced by domestic manufacturers contain more or less TNT simple explosives. Due to the high risk in the production, transportation and storage of TNT, serious environmental pollution, and great harm to the physical and mental health of operators, it is one of the products restricted in my country; the existing expanded ammonium nitrate powder explosives and modified ammonium oil Although explosives such as dynamites that do not contain high explosives have overcome the above shortcomings, there are shortcomings such as small volume and power, which are limited to a certain extent in popularization and application.
发明内容 Contents of the invention
本发明的目的是提供一种含海绵钛粉高威力改性铵油炸药及其制备方法,不需改动现有铵梯炸药生产设备,仅在生产中加入海棉钛粉及改变生产工艺就能提高炸药性能。The purpose of the present invention is to provide a high-power modified ammonium oil explosive containing sponge titanium powder and its preparation method, without changing the existing ammonium ladder explosive production equipment, only adding sponge titanium powder in production and changing the production process can Improve explosive performance.
本发明是一种含海绵钛粉高威力改性铵油炸药,包括86~91.99%的硝酸铵,2~3%的木粉,2~4%的复合油相,4~6%的海绵钛粉,0.01~1.0%改性添加剂。The invention is a high-power modified ammonium oil explosive containing sponge titanium powder, which includes 86-91.99% of ammonium nitrate, 2-3% of wood flour, 2-4% of composite oil phase, and 4-6% of sponge titanium Powder, 0.01~1.0% modified additive.
本发明的另一种方案是,上述方案中的改性添加剂为十八胺与K12的混合物。Another solution of the present invention is that the modifying additive in the above solution is a mixture of octadecylamine and K12.
本发明的又一种方案是在上述方案,所述的十八胺与K12的混合比例为1∶2。Another solution of the present invention is in the above solution, the mixing ratio of octadecylamine and K12 is 1:2.
生产如权利要求1所述的一种海绵钛粉高威力改性铵油炸药的制备方法,将硝酸铵粗碎后投入100~120℃重砣轮碾机重砣压硝,碾压20~30分钟,加入混制好的改性加剂,再碾压10~20分钟,硝酸铵细度70%过60目,木粉经烟道气干燥粉碎,复合油相在90~110℃熔化保温,然后将改性硝酸铵碾混2~4分钟,加复合油相混18~20分钟,再加木粉、海绵钛粉混制10~16分钟,最后,将混制的产品于45℃下包装。The preparation method of producing a kind of sponge titanium powder high-power modified ammonium oil explosive as claimed in claim 1, after coarsely crushing ammonium nitrate, put it into a 100-120°C heavy-weight wheel mill to press the nitric acid with a heavy weight, and roll it for 20-30 Minutes, add the mixed modified additive, and then roll for 10-20 minutes, the ammonium nitrate fineness is 70% and passes through 60 mesh, the wood powder is dried and pulverized by flue gas, and the composite oil phase is melted and kept at 90-110°C. Then grind and mix the modified ammonium nitrate for 2-4 minutes, add compound oil and mix for 18-20 minutes, add wood flour and sponge titanium powder and mix for 10-16 minutes, and finally, pack the mixed product at 45°C .
本发明具有的优点是:The advantage that the present invention has is:
1、该含海绵钛粉高威力改性铵油炸药不含毒性爆炸物质TNT,消除了TNT对人体健康的危害和对环境的污染。1. The high-power modified ammonium oil explosive containing sponge titanium powder does not contain the toxic explosive substance TNT, which eliminates the harm of TNT to human health and pollution to the environment.
2、由于海绵钛的开发利用越来越广泛,加入海面钛粉,使炸药的能量大大提高,比现有的膨化硝铵粉状炸药、改性铵油炸药等不含猛炸药的爆炸性能优异,加之海面钛与人体接触无致敏、致癌、致畸变现象。钛由于会安定身体电流,舒缓肌肉紧绷状态,精神会得到松解、肌肉也会逐渐放松,並可提高运动机能,因此,有利于操作工人整体健康。2. As the development and utilization of sponge titanium is becoming more and more extensive, the energy of the explosive is greatly improved by adding titanium powder on the sea surface, which is better than the existing expanded ammonium nitrate powder explosive, modified ammonium oil explosive and other explosives that do not contain strong explosives. , In addition, there is no sensitization, carcinogenicity, or distortion-causing phenomenon in contact with the human body. Titanium can stabilize the body current, relieve muscle tension, relax the mind, gradually relax the muscles, and improve motor function, so it is beneficial to the overall health of the workers.
3、所加改性剂简单,不含任何敏感性物质,加工使用安全。3. The modifier added is simple, does not contain any sensitive substances, and is safe to process and use.
4、无需更改现有生产设备,适宜生产。4. No need to change the existing production equipment, suitable for production.
具体实施方式 Detailed ways
下面结合实施例作进一步详述。Below in conjunction with embodiment for further detailed description.
实施例一:Embodiment one:
首先按配方称取硝酸铵18.2kg,将硝酸铵粗碎后投入100℃重砣轮碾机,碾压20分钟,加入混制好的改性加剂0.08kg十八胺与K12的混合比例为2∶1),再碾压10分钟,硝酸铵细度71%过60目;再称取经烟道气干燥粉碎后的木粉0.50kg;称取90~110℃熔化保温的复合油相0.5kg;海绵钛粉:0.80kg。其次将改性硝酸铵、复合油相、木粉、海绵钛加入轮碾机低温混匀,轮碾机通冷却水,混合时间30分钟,45℃出药;在此过程中投入改性硝酸铵碾混2分钟,加复合油相混18分钟,再加木粉、海绵钛粉混制10分钟。最后,将混制的产品于45℃下包装即得20kg含海绵钛粉高威力改性铵油炸药。First, weigh 18.2 kg of ammonium nitrate according to the formula, put the ammonium nitrate into a heavy wheel mill at 100 °C after coarse crushing, and roll for 20 minutes. 2:1), and then rolling for 10 minutes, ammonium nitrate fineness 71% passed 60 mesh; then weighed 0.50 kg of wood powder after flue gas drying and crushing; weighed 0.5 kg of composite oil phase melted and kept at 90 to 110 ° C ; Sponge titanium powder: 0.80kg. Next, add modified ammonium nitrate, composite oil phase, wood flour, and titanium sponge to the wheel mill and mix at low temperature. The wheel mill passes cooling water for 30 minutes, and the drug is discharged at 45°C; during this process, the modified ammonium nitrate is added. Roll and mix for 2 minutes, add compound oil and mix for 18 minutes, then add wood flour and titanium sponge powder and mix for 10 minutes. Finally, the mixed product was packaged at 45° C. to obtain 20 kg of high-power modified ammonium oil explosive containing titanium sponge powder.
产品性能:Product performance:
药卷直径(mm): 35Medicine roll diameter (mm): 35
装药密度(g/cm3): 0.95~1.10Charge density (g/cm3): 0.95~1.10
爆速(m/s): 3405Detonation velocity (m/s): 3405
作功能力(ml): 325Working ability (ml): 325
猛度(mm): 14Violence (mm): 14
殉爆(cm): 7Sacrifice (cm): 7
有效期(月): 6Validity period (month): 6
实施例二:Embodiment two:
首先按配方称取硝酸铵17.9kg,将硝酸铵粗碎后投入105℃重砣轮碾机,碾压25分钟,加入混制好的改性加剂0.1kg十八胺与K12的混合比例为2∶1),再碾压12分钟,硝酸铵细度75%过60目;再称取经烟道气干燥粉碎后的木粉0.6kg;称取90~110℃熔化保温的复合油相0.6kg;海绵钛粉:0.90kg。其次将改性硝酸铵、复合油相、木粉、海绵钛加入轮碾机低温混匀,轮碾机通冷却水,混合时间35分钟,45℃出药;在此过程中投入改性硝酸铵碾混3分钟,加复合油相混20分钟,再加木粉、海绵钛粉混制12分钟。最后,将混制的产品于45℃下包装即得20kg含海绵钛粉高威力改性铵油炸药。First, weigh 17.9 kg of ammonium nitrate according to the formula, put the ammonium nitrate into a heavy weight wheel mill at 105 ° C after coarse crushing, and roll for 25 minutes, then add the modified additive 0.1 kg of octadecylamine and K12. The mixing ratio is 2:1), and then rolling for 12 minutes, ammonium nitrate fineness 75% passed 60 mesh; then weighed 0.6kg of wood powder after flue gas drying and crushing; weighed 0.6kg of composite oil phase melted and kept at 90-110°C ; Sponge titanium powder: 0.90kg. Next, add modified ammonium nitrate, composite oil phase, wood powder, and titanium sponge to the wheel mill for low-temperature mixing. The wheel mill passes cooling water for 35 minutes, and the drug is discharged at 45°C; during this process, the modified ammonium nitrate is added Grind and mix for 3 minutes, add compound oil and mix for 20 minutes, then add wood flour and titanium sponge powder and mix for 12 minutes. Finally, the mixed product was packaged at 45° C. to obtain 20 kg of high-power modified ammonium oil explosive containing titanium sponge powder.
产品性能:Product performance:
药卷直径(mm): 35Medicine roll diameter (mm): 35
装药密度(g/cm3): 0.96~1.08Charge density (g/cm3): 0.96~1.08
爆速(m/s): 3450Detonation velocity (m/s): 3450
作功能力(ml): 335Working ability (ml): 335
猛度(mm): 14.5Violence (mm): 14.5
殉爆(cm): 7Sacrifice (cm): 7
有效期(月): 6Validity period (month): 6
实施例三:Embodiment three:
首先按配方称取硝酸铵18.0kg,将硝酸铵粗碎后投入105℃重砣轮碾机,碾压30分钟,加入混制好的改性加剂0.15kg十八胺与K12的混合比例为2∶1),再碾压15分钟,硝酸铵细度80%过60目;再称取经烟道气干燥粉碎后的木粉0.4kg;称取90~110℃熔化保温的复合油相0.6kg;海绵钛粉:1.0kg。其次将改性硝酸铵、复合油相、木粉、海绵钛加入轮碾机低温混匀,轮碾机通冷却水,混合时间40分钟,45℃出药;在此过程中投入改性硝酸铵碾混5分钟,加复合油相混23分钟,再加木粉、海绵钛粉混制12分钟。最后,将混制的产品于45℃下包装即得20kg含海绵钛粉高威力改性铵油炸药。First, weigh 18.0 kg of ammonium nitrate according to the formula, put the ammonium nitrate into a heavy wheel mill at 105 ° C after coarse crushing, and roll for 30 minutes, add the modified additive 0.15 kg of octadecylamine and the mixing ratio of K12 is 2:1), and then rolled for 15 minutes, the ammonium nitrate fineness 80% passed 60 mesh; then weighed 0.4kg of wood powder after flue gas drying and crushing; weighed 0.6kg of composite oil phase melted and kept at 90-110°C ; Sponge titanium powder: 1.0kg. Next, add modified ammonium nitrate, composite oil phase, wood powder, and titanium sponge to the wheel mill and mix at low temperature. The wheel mill passes cooling water for 40 minutes, and the drug is discharged at 45°C; during this process, the modified ammonium nitrate is added. Grind and mix for 5 minutes, add compound oil and mix for 23 minutes, then add wood flour and titanium sponge powder and mix for 12 minutes. Finally, the mixed product was packaged at 45° C. to obtain 20 kg of high-power modified ammonium oil explosive containing titanium sponge powder.
产品性能:Product performance:
药卷直径(mm): 35Medicine roll diameter (mm): 35
装药密度(g/cm3): 0.95~1.08Charge density (g/cm3): 0.95~1.08
爆速(m/s): 3528Detonation velocity (m/s): 3528
作功能力(ml): 350Working ability (ml): 350
猛度(mm): 16Violence (mm): 16
殉爆(cm): 7Sacrifice (cm): 7
有效期(月): 6Validity period (month): 6
